celzero / firestack

Userspace wireguard and network monitor
https://rethinkdns.com/app
Mozilla Public License 2.0
96 stars 16 forks source link

invalid memory address or nil pointer #44

Closed hussainmohd-a closed 6 months ago

hussainmohd-a commented 6 months ago

logs

GoLog                   com.celzero.bravedns                 I  transport.go:217: I dns: add transport mdns@224.0.0.251:5353; cache? true
GoLog                   com.celzero.bravedns                 I  ips.go:97: I dialers: ips: mapper ok? true
GoLog                   com.celzero.bravedns                 I  ipmap.go:101: I ipmap: new resolver; ok? true
GoLog                   com.celzero.bravedns                 I  ips.go:115: I dialers: ips: protos set to 46
GoLog                   com.celzero.bravedns                 I  tcp.go:91: I tcp: new handler created
GoLog                   com.celzero.bravedns                 I  udp.go:106: I udp: new handler created
GoLog                   com.celzero.bravedns                 I  icmp.go:55: I icmp: new handler created
GoLog                   com.celzero.bravedns                 I  netstack.go:236: I netstack: new stack4 and stack6
GoLog                   com.celzero.bravedns                 I  netstack.go:43: I netstack: new endpoint(fd:190 / mtu:1500); err? <nil>
GoLog                   com.celzero.bravedns                 I  netstack.go:100: I netstack: remove nic? true; err(unknown nic id)
VpnLifecycle            com.celzero.bravedns                 I  set route: 6
VpnLifecycle            com.celzero.bravedns                 I  set pcap mode: 
VpnLifecycle            com.celzero.bravedns                 I  local blocklist stamp: 1:4AUCAAQAAAEQcCAA, rdns? true
GoLog                   com.celzero.bravedns                 E  I0408 12:00:11.953753   22069 sniffer.go:241] rdnspcaprecv unknown network protocol: 0
GoLog                   com.celzero.bravedns                 I  netstack.go:163: I netstack: up(1)! new? true; routes? []
Go                      com.celzero.bravedns                 E  panic: runtime error: invalid memory address or nil pointer dereference
Go                      com.celzero.bravedns                 E  [signal SIGSEGV: segmentation violation code=0x1 addr=0x0 pc=0x7af9b23cf8]
libc                    com.celzero.bravedns                 A  Fatal signal 6 (SIGABRT), code -6 (SI_TKILL) in tid 24826 (elzero.bravedns), pid 22069 (elzero.bravedns)
hussainmohd-a commented 6 months ago

One more occurrence

GoLog                   com.celzero.bravedns                 I  transport.go:217: I dns: add transport DcProxy@; cache? true
GoLog                   com.celzero.bravedns                 I  mdns.go:61: I mdns: setup: 46
GoLog                   com.celzero.bravedns                 I  transport.go:256: I dns: removing reserved transport mdns
GoLog                   com.celzero.bravedns                 I  cacher.go:116: I cache: (Cachemdns) setup: cached.224.0.0.251:5353; opts: ttl=10m0s;bumps=10;size=256
GoLog                   com.celzero.bravedns                 I  transport.go:217: I dns: add transport mdns@224.0.0.251:5353; cache? true
GoLog                   com.celzero.bravedns                 I  ips.go:97: I dialers: ips: mapper ok? true
GoLog                   com.celzero.bravedns                 I  ipmap.go:101: I ipmap: new resolver; ok? true
GoLog                   com.celzero.bravedns                 I  ips.go:115: I dialers: ips: protos set to 46
GoLog                   com.celzero.bravedns                 I  tcp.go:91: I tcp: new handler created
GoLog                   com.celzero.bravedns                 I  udp.go:106: I udp: new handler created
GoLog                   com.celzero.bravedns                 I  icmp.go:55: I icmp: new handler created
GoLog                   com.celzero.bravedns                 I  netstack.go:236: I netstack: new stack4 and stack6
GoLog                   com.celzero.bravedns                 I  netstack.go:43: I netstack: new endpoint(fd:188 / mtu:1500); err? <nil>
GoLog                   com.celzero.bravedns                 I  netstack.go:100: I netstack: remove nic? true; err(unknown nic id)
GoLog                   com.celzero.bravedns                 I  netstack.go:163: I netstack: up(1)! new? true; routes? []
GoLog                   com.celzero.bravedns                 I  tunnel.go:183: I tun: new netstack up; fd(187), mtu(1500)
Go                      com.celzero.bravedns                 E  panic: runtime error: invalid memory address or nil pointer dereference
GoLog                   com.celzero.bravedns                 E  panic: runtime error: invalid memory address or nil pointer dereference
Go                      com.celzero.bravedns                 E  [signal SIGSEGV: segmentation violation code=0x1 addr=0x8 pc=0x75987151d0]
libc                    com.celzero.bravedns                 A  Fatal signal 6 (SIGABRT), code -6 (SI_TKILL) in tid 3920 (Thread-28), pid 3875 (elzero.bravedns)
DEBUG                   crash_dump64                         A  Cmdline: com.celzero.bravedns
DEBUG                   crash_dump64                         A  pid: 3875, tid: 3920, name: Thread-28  >>> com.celzero.bravedns <<<
DEBUG                   crash_dump64                         A        #00 pc 00000000001dba38  /data/app/~~Qm138oVe0jC1--MUdeQBXg==/com.celzero.bravedns-UVLzFBEbpDhq21MZetYgDA==/base.apk (offset 0x890000)